OK, this kind of makes me worry about mating my little girl, she's only one and being pregnant is a long way off for her. I've never had a pregnant girl. Do they suffer during the pregnancy (I mean other than giving birth)? Do they get around ok and and are they able to take care of themselves pretty well?
They get along just fine… my have always run up and down the stairs, outside to try and catch squirrels... all the way up till the day they Whelp... We were even at a lure trial 3 days before Maggii whelped.. and believe me, if we would have let her, she would have "chased" for that bunny...:p One thing I will say, I do not feed them any different (amount or kind) during the first 4 weeks... starting in the 5th week, I change to puppy food, but do change the amount. (of course this was before the days of EVO and its kind, so now I would most likely just leave them on the food they have been on all the way till the last two weeks. This is when the babies grow the most... I will increase the food a little each time till the last week they might be on double what they usually would get and start adding things like 4% cottage cheese, some liver... and start splitting it up into more smaller meals. When they whelp, the first two weeks they have food all the time all they want and especially water, they drink lots....
